http://outthere.bangordailynews.com/2017/07/31/outdoor-recreation/maine-lobstermen-rescue-eagle-they-found-swimming-in-the-ocean/In the annals of odd lobster-fishing tales, the one that unfolded aboard the Theresa Anne for John Chipman Jr. and his sternman, Kevin Meaney, last week is a one for the ages.
Not only did the duo get an up-close look at a swimming bald eagle on July 27, they also took the opportunity to offer the eagle a helping hand. Their actions likely saved the eagles life, according to the wildlife biologist who serves as Maines bird group leader.
Chipman, who lives in Birch Harbor, said he has been on the water for 45 years, and had never seen a bald eagle swimming in the Atlantic Ocean before, When he spotted the eagle struggling through the water off Schoodic Island last week, he knew it needed help.
I knew it wasnt going to make it, Chipman said. It wasnt really a long way from land, but for him to swim that far? It would have been a long way for him to go.
